netfilter: flowtables: use fixed renew timeout on teardown
Browse files Browse the repository at this point in the history
This is one of the very few external callers of ->get_timeouts(),

We can use a fixed timeout instead, conntrack core will refresh this in
case a new packet comes within this period.

Use of ESTABLISHED timeout seems way too huge anyway.
